SDPD Searching for ‘Peeping Tom' in Pacific Beach

A man was caught peering into a Pacific Beach residence Tuesday.

The San Diego Police Department was called to a home on Hornblend Street, Between Cass and Dawes streets when someone noticed the man at about 12:30 a.m., SDPD said. 

The man was about 5 feet 7 inches tall and was wearing baggy gray sweatpants at the time of the incident. He was described as having short blonde hair or was bald, SDPD said. 

He was last seen walking away from the residence. 

Last week, a woman was sexually assaulted by an intruder while she was sleeping in her Pacific Beach apartment, about six blocks away from the incident on Tuesday.

SDPD has not said if the two incidents were believed to be related. 

No other information was available.
